UN DÉCIME, France
N1986.501
A bronze 1 décimes (10 centimes) coin. The obverse of the coin features a pearled 'L' below the royal crown, surounded by 3 fleur-de-lis, all encircled by oak branches. The reverse features the lettering 'UN DÉCIME· 1815·' and the mintmark 'BB' at centre in 4 lines, all encircled by oak branches. A pattern may have existed on thee dge of the coin but it is no longer clear.
